Today's Story

What happened

Clean sources are supplying 40.9% of India's electricity right now, against 56.8% from thermal, with demand at 244 GW. Today's peak clean share so far is 5.3 points above yesterday's peak.

Why it happened

Renewable output is easing, having reached 90.0 GW today — solar and wind track the sun, so clean share moves in a curve through the day, not a flat number. Thermal — coal and lignite combined — keeps running as the grid's baseload, while hydro at 25.7 GW is what operators lean on to smooth the swings in between.

What to watch next

Demand typically peaks around 3:30 PM, the moment the grid leans hardest on thermal — watch whether clean share holds through that window.

Tracked using MERIT India, the Ministry of Power's own live grid dashboard, refreshed every five minutes.
